Google Images: Efficiently Explore A World Of Visuals

Google Images is a popular search engine for finding images on the web. When users perform a search on Google Images, they are presented with a grid of thumbnail images. If there are more images than can fit on the screen, users need to scroll down to view the rest of the images. This can be a time-consuming process, especially if there are a large number of images.

Give Your Images a Slim and Trim Diet to Boost Your Search Visibility

When it comes to optimizing your website for search engines, you’ve got to think like a tech-savvy ninja. And in the digital realm, visuals are your secret weapons. But hold your horses there, cowboy! Just like how you watch your weight to stay healthy, you need to keep an eye on the size of your images.

Why? Because Google loves lean and mean images. When your images are too bulky, they slow down your website like a sloth on a coffee break. You can bet your bottom dollar that Google will frown upon that and drop you down the search engine rankings faster than a rollercoaster.

Now, let’s talk about the secret sauce: file size reduction. It’s like giving your images a magic makeover without sacrificing quality. You can use tools like TinyPNG or ImageOptim to shed those extra pounds without compromising the pixel perfection of your images. Google will be doing a happy dance when it sees how quickly your website loads.

So, how does this affect your search visibility? Well, faster loading times mean a better user experience, and Google loves user-friendly websites.
